Quinone

//ˈkwɪnəʊn// noun

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    Any of a class of aromatic compounds having two carbonyl functional groups in the same six-membered ring.
  2. 2
    any of a class of aromatic yellow compounds including several that are biologically important as coenzymes or acceptors or vitamins; used in making dyes wordnet

Etymology

From quinic acid + -one, since it is one of the compounds obtained upon oxidation of quinic acid.
